The Publicis agency immediately assumes communication planning and media buying duties across Constellation’s portfolio of wine brands, which include Hardys, Stowells, Echo Falls and Kumala.
AMS Media, part of AMS Media Group, was the previous incumbent, but failed to make it to the final shortlist. AMS retains responsibility for Constellation’s cider brands, which were not part of the review.
The appointment comes as Constellation looks to strengthen the value of its wine business and boost media spend on key brands.
Claire Griffiths, vice-president of brands marketing at Constellation Europe, said: “Zenith has a raft of tools that will ensure we are maximising our brand spends to get the biggest return on investment.
"They will also ensure we are targeting the right consumers with the right brands and that we are constantly innovating in the way we present our brands to the consumer."
Constellation Europe is part of Constellation Brands Inc, the largest wine company in the world.
It was formed in April 2004, following the integration of Constellation Wines Europe and Matthew Clark.
Its portfolio includes Hardys, the number one Australian wine in the UK; Stowells, the number one wine brand in the UK on-trade and the fifth biggest wine brand off-trade; Echo Falls, the leading brand in the Californian wine category, and Kumala, the number one South African brand.
Constellation Europe also owns a number of cider brands including Gaymers Olde English, Blackthorn and Diamond White, as well as sparkling perry Babycham.
The company is gearing up for a £10m marketing push for Hardys in the pre-Christmas period, including a national poster advertising campaign.
It launched a £5m consumer campaign for Echo Falls earlier this year, spearheaded by its first national TV advertising push in May, as well as a multimillion pound campaign for Kumala featuring year-round radio sponsorship.
